Inadequate Flashing Installation
Selecting the best products isn't the only factor that can result in roof troubles; inadequate blinking installment can likewise develop substantial concerns. Flashing is crucial for routing water far from vulnerable locations, such as smokeshafts, skylights, and roof covering valleys. If it's not installed properly, you risk water breach, which can bring about mold and mildew development and structural damages.
When you install flashing, guarantee it's the right type for your roof covering's style and the regional climate. As an example, steel blinking is typically much more sturdy than plastic in areas with hefty rain or snow. Ensure the flashing overlaps appropriately and is protected tightly to prevent gaps where water can leak via.
You ought to likewise take note of the installment angle. Blinking ought to be placed to guide water away from the house, not towards it.
If you're unclear about the setup process or the materials required, seek advice from a specialist. They can assist recognize the best blinking choices and guarantee whatever is set up properly, safeguarding your home from potential water damage.
Taking these actions can save you time, cash, and frustrations later on.
Neglecting Ventilation Needs
While numerous homeowners focus on the visual and structural facets of roofing installation, neglecting ventilation demands can cause major lasting effects. Proper air flow is important for regulating temperature and wetness levels in your attic room, stopping issues like mold growth, timber rot, and ice dams. If you don't set up adequate ventilation, you're establishing your roof covering up for failure.
To prevent this error, initially, analyze your home's certain ventilation needs. https://finnjeytn.blogsuperapp.com/33804700/avoid-expensive-roof-installation-risks-by-mastering-key-methods-to-material-selection balanced system typically includes both consumption and exhaust vents to advertise airflow. Ensure you've set up so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the top of your roof covering. This combination permits hot air to escape while cooler air enters, maintaining your attic room room comfortable.
Likewise, take into consideration the type of roofing material you have actually chosen. Some materials might call for added air flow techniques. Double-check your regional building regulations for ventilation guidelines, as they can vary substantially.
Ultimately, don't forget to examine your air flow system routinely. Blockages from particles or insulation can hinder air movement, so keep those vents clear.
